Carolyn Jean Ensminger's Obituary
Carolyn "Jean" Ensminger, 69, of Palmetto, Florida was called home to be with our Lord on July 2, 2016. Jean was born in Painsville, Ohio to the late; Gerold and Lula Ensminger. She has called Palmetto home for the past 30 years. Jean worked in the family drywall business, Parson's Drywall. She also worked in a plant nursery. Jean was a very crafty individual, extremely artistic and enjoyed working crossword puzzles and playing Bingo. She was a very loving woman, a motherly figure and everyone's aunt. Her presence will be deeply missed.
Jean is survived by her loving sisters, Aretta Cottrell, Kay (Larry) Parsons, Janice (Amos) Stewart, brother, Gerald (Marianne) Ensminger and several nieces and nephews. She was preceded in death by her parents, sisters; Margieann and Linda Ensminger, and brother, William Ensminger.
